Generate Linear Number Sequences

This KS2 maths worksheet focuses on helping students practise generating linear number sequences. Linear sequences follow a consistent pattern in which each term is obtained by adding or subtracting the same fixed amount from the previous term. This worksheet provides various sequences with different rules, including addition and subtraction, and challenges students to identify and write the first few terms of each sequence. The worksheet contains a set of 10 questions, each with a unique linear sequence, and includes a mix of addition and subtraction rules. The answers to all questions are provided to assist educators in assessing students' progress and understanding of linear sequences. This activity is designed to enhance students' skills in recognising, generating, and describing linear number patterns, a fundamental concept in algebra and mathematics.
